Obter média de fatia 2D de um array 3D em numpy

Eu tenho um array numpy com uma forma de:

(11L, 5L, 5L)

Eu quero calcular a média sobre os 25 elementos de cada 'fatia' da matriz [0,:,:], [1,:,] etc, retornando 11 valores.

Parece bobo, mas não sei como fazer isso. Eu pensei que omean(axis=x) função faria isso, mas eu tentei todas as combinações possíveis de eixo e nenhum deles me dá o resultado que eu quero.

Eu posso obviamente fazer isso usando um loop e slicing, mas certamente existe uma maneira melhor?

questionAnswers(3)

yourAnswerToTheQuestion